Closer as in a semi-detached house perhaps? Like this one in Maravisa. These places are on smaller plots compared to independent houses of course, but still room for a private pool and small garden, and they also tend to be newer builds (this one is 2001). Maravisa is just across the motorway from L’Eliana, only a few minutes from the town centre, and easy access to international schools and the city itself.
Inside there are 3 bedrooms, 2 bathrooms, large garage, big living area, separate kitchen (but easily opened out to the living room), there’s a terrace off the kitchen, a second terrace on the first floor and even a barbecue area in the garden.
So you really wouldn’t be missing out on anything by choosing this type of property. Just a bit less grass to cut, and a little bit cosier up against the neighbours. If you can see the attraction, it means quite a difference in price compared to other stand-alone independent homes, and something well worth considering.
